PERJURY. Division of.

Perjury being nothing but the asserting with certain solemnities
of that which to the speaker is known being false is also is believed to be sonot to
is divisible of text by the speaker
we must seek<add>be true by the speaker</add>
in the different purposes for which there can be a men can have
service to make it with them motive and means to committ a to make it with these solemnities, & the motive
to make it falsely.

Perjury is may be 1st Causa propria. 2d Causa aliena

2. Both It may be 1st Litigatory Contentious. 2d Extra-litigatory Uncontentious

3. It may be wherein <add>causa propria</foreign></add> 1st Lucrative. 2d Evasive.

4. It may be 1st In civilibus 2d In Criminalibus

5. In Criminalibus it may be 1st Accusative. 2d Exculpative.

This is not to be regarded as mere logical wire-drawing since
there are none of all these differences there is never
one that has not such a real correspondent difference in the
nature of the crime, as often to indicate the
expediency of a different in point of treatment.
